WarteschlangenNummern
WarteschlangenNummern, often translated as "queue numbers" or "ticket numbers," are a common system used to manage customer flow in various service environments. These numbers serve as a virtual or physical placeholder, allowing individuals to wait their turn without needing to stand in a physical line. When a service point becomes available, the next number in sequence is called, and the corresponding individual is attended to.
